yes, i think the growing fear of a dry psa 10 1st edition holo supply is well grounded. pwcc has not really auctioned many psa 10 1st ed base holos since late 2018. the pop report has been at a virtual standstill on the 10s in a while. i think the price increase is natural and warranted. no psa 10 holo should be slept on. doesn’t matter the pokemon popularity. if you can get your hands on one for a good price, jump on it. i think it’s a sure bet their prices will make some further move upward. the only way you’ll get a holo 1st edition base is buy HEAVY packs (8k+), booster box (150k+?), GET super lucky and find an unweighed pack (probably 1 in 1000 packs?) or gem mint raw (impossible - just forget about this). i don’t think many people are sitting on raw gem mint 1st ed holos and not grading them, except for people like scott or gary, who have a large enough collection to want to keep a few mint copies raw to enjoy. basically, all the likely scenario is telling you that these psa 10 holo cards are going to be very rare. it’s next to guaranteed they will go up further in prices in the near future. and it could be a huge leap.
